## Runbook: Spokeshift Release

Cut the release from `main` after the rebalancing simulator passes. Tag, build, push to the Dockmere registry. If station weights look wrong post-deploy, roll back immediately; don't tune live. Support handles only the rollback, not config edits. Rollback bundles must be re-signed before the fleet accepts them, so keep the signing key handy. It is listed below.

deploy key for kagup-bawig: bky9_ZMq28eTw9

Runbook: Tablecraft Report Builder — Sort Stability

As of release 4.2, Tablecraft uses a stable merge sort for all column sorts, so rows with equal keys keep their ingest order. Earlier builds used an unstable quicksort; any report pinned to pre-4.2 behavior must set the legacy flag before promotion. The current values shipped with the release are as follows.

deployment values, badug-yadup:
[aldmir]
port = 4000
region = west-1
host = aldmir.halixlabs.example
team = kelax
timeout_ms = 2000
retries = 5

## Digest scheduling setup

Welcome to the Mailloom team. Batch email digests are assembled nightly by the Bundler service, which groups unread notifications per user and schedules sends in each recipient's local morning window. To run the scheduler locally against staging, you'll need to authenticate your Bundler instance. Configure it with the staging credential shown below.

gateway credential: vxb3-p91